Is There Food Insecurity in the U.S.?

Yes, food insecurity exists in the U.S. According to the USDA, in 2023, about 13.5% of U.S. households, 47.4 million people, including 7.2 million children, experienced food insecurity. This marked an increase from 2022, when the rate was 12.8%, underscoring how...
